WANDIN VALLEY FARMS

The cherry on top for one of Australia’s largest producers and exporters

Needs + challenges

Wandin Valley Farms is one of the largest premium cherry growers in Australia, with
three orchard locations across Victoria and Tasmania. Their cherries are sold in Australia
and overseas. The farm in Rosegarland, Tasmania, covers 64 hectares, with 160 pickers
onsite during peak harvest season – plus 20 staff driving and loading trucks. Expansion
called for a larger and more efficient packing facility, including cool rooms, staff amenities
and truck loading area. After working with Bison on a smaller project in 2018, Farm
Manager James Clements didn’t hesitate in calling on the team to tackle this complex and
exciting task.

Success made simple

From the very first stages, James said Bison’s design team covered “finer points we would
never have thought of” to maximise the final result. The solution includes:

  • Two self-levelling loading docks, for more efficient loading of B-Doubles –
    allowing forklifts to drive directly onto the back of trucks
  • A cantilevered canopy over the loading area to keep trucks coolers in summer
    and keeping rain out of the building.
  • A fully lockable plant room at the side of the building to house electrical switch
    boards and control gear – with a secure, custom-made mesh frame for
    ventilation.
  • Construction of two cool rooms to fit 1,500 bins (previously 280).
  • An economical, hard wearing and easy to clean staff ameniƟes area using
    insulated panels, staying significantly cooler in summer and warmer in winter.

The results

  • More than five times the cool room capacity than before
  • Seamless loading and unloading of produce, saving time and money, with no need for a trolley-jacks
  • Improved staff comfort, wellbeing and satisfaction
  • Added features to preserve and protect precious produce

    KEVIN TOWNS

    Making hay while the sun shines

    Needs + challenges
    It was late November when property owner, Kevin Towns, was preparing for what looked
    like a “bumper of a hay season” and thought: “wouldn’t it be good to be able to put them
    in a shed?”. Timing was key, but he knew it would be unlikely to be a quick process. He
    was wrong. A call to Bison and he couldn’t believe the speed, reliability and
    responsiveness of the solution.

    Success made simple
    From the first phone call, the Bison team got to work designing and planning – and
    ultimately delivered the final product in less than two months (with Christmas falling
    within that period). Kevin “was blown away” by the timeline, with construction itself
    taking only five days. He created his dream hay shed in no time – with clean spans,
    minimal obstructions and fabricated steel trusses to prevent corrosion and rust. Best of
    all, it has the flexibility of a multipurpose space, ready to house equipment and
    machinery when needed.
